Gymnetis is a genus of beetles belonging to the Scarabaeidae family and subfamily of the Cetoniinae.

Species

  • Gymnetis alboscripta Janson, 1878
  • Gymnetis bajula Olivier, 1789
  • Gymnetis bomplandi Schaum, 1844
  • Gymnetis bouvieri Bourgoin, 1912
  • Gymnetis carbo (Schürhoff, 1937)
  • Gymnetis caseyi Antoine, 2001
  • Gymnetis cerdai Antoine, 2001
  • Gymnetis chalcipes Gory & Percheron, 1833
  • Gymnetis chevrolati Gory & Percheron, 1833
  • Gymnetis coturnix Burmeister, 1842
  • Gymnetis cretacea LeConte, 1866
  • Gymnetis difficilis Burmeister, 1842
  • Gymnetis flaveola (Fabricius, 1801)
  • Gymnetis flavomarginata Blanchard, 1846
  • Gymnetis hebraica (Drapiez, 1820)
  • Gymnetis hieroglyphica Vigors, 1825
  • Gymnetis holosericea (Voet, 1779)
  • Gymnetis lanius (Linnaeus, 1766)
  • Gymnetis margineguttata Gory & Percheron, 1833
  • Gymnetis marmorea (Olivier, 1789)
  • Gymnetis pantherina Burmeister, 1842
  • Gymnetis pardalis Gory & Percheron, 1833
  • Gymnetis poecila Schaum, 1848
  • Gymnetis pudibunda Burmeister, 1866
  • Gymnetis pulchra Swederus, 1787
  • Gymnetis punctipennis Burmeister, 1842
  • Gymnetis rufilatris Illiger, 1800
  • Gymnetis sallei Schaum, 1849
  • Gymnetis sculptiventris Thomson, 1878
  • Gymnetis stellata (Latreille, 1813)
  • Gymnetis strigosa Olivier, 1789
  • Gymnetis subpunctata Westwood, 1874
  • Gymnetis xanthospila Schaum, 1844
